[Windup-commits] [windup/windup] 2a2c06: WINDUP-542: Fix severe regression in AST performan...

Lincoln.Baxter at lists.jboss.org Lincoln.Baxter at lists.jboss.org
Tue Mar 24 11:43:13 EDT 2015


  Branch: refs/heads/master
  Home:   https://github.com/windup/windup
  Commit: 2a2c0640f449fd63d75cf965e2b55eb5fadab3d5
      https://github.com/windup/windup/commit/2a2c0640f449fd63d75cf965e2b55eb5fadab3d5
  Author: Jess Sightler <jesse.sightler at gmail.com>
  Date:   2015-03-20 (Fri, 20 Mar 2015)

  Changed paths:
    M config/api/src/main/java/org/jboss/windup/config/operation/Iteration.java
    M config/api/src/main/java/org/jboss/windup/config/operation/iteration/AbstractIterationOperation.java
    M graph/impl/src/main/java/org/jboss/windup/graph/GraphContextImpl.java
    M java-ast/addon/src/main/java/org/jboss/windup/ast/java/JavaASTProcessor.java
    M reporting/api/src/main/java/org/jboss/windup/reporting/config/classification/Classification.java
    M reporting/api/src/main/java/org/jboss/windup/reporting/service/ClassificationService.java
    A reporting/api/src/main/java/org/jboss/windup/reporting/service/LinkService.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/operation/AddClassFileMetadata.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/provider/AnalyzeJavaFilesRuleProvider.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/provider/DiscoverMavenHierarchyRuleProvider.java
    M rules-java/tests/src/test/resources/simple/Main.java
    M rules-java/tests/src/test/resources/simple/MyAClass.java
    M rules-java/tests/src/test/resources/simple/MyBClass.java

  Log Message:
  -----------
  WINDUP-542: Fix severe regression in AST performance


  Commit: a69e8ceddd7e0b47625ff4b2ba1050388f750035
      https://github.com/windup/windup/commit/a69e8ceddd7e0b47625ff4b2ba1050388f750035
  Author: Lincoln Baxter, III <lincolnbaxter at gmail.com>
  Date:   2015-03-23 (Mon, 23 Mar 2015)

  Changed paths:
    M decompiler/api/src/test/java/org/jboss/windup/decompiler/DecompilerTestBase.java
    A decompiler/impl-procyon/src/main/java/com/strobel/assembler/metadata/signatures/SignatureParser.java
    M reporting/api/src/main/java/org/jboss/windup/reporting/rules/CreateApplicationReportIndexRuleProvider.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/operation/AddClassFileMetadata.java

  Log Message:
  -----------
  WINDUP-542: Decompiler performance optimizations


  Commit: f75a8453038b4dc8a08586a6d8a0e0c14cc6f2d0
      https://github.com/windup/windup/commit/f75a8453038b4dc8a08586a6d8a0e0c14cc6f2d0
  Author: Jesse Sightler <jesse.sightler at gmail.com>
  Date:   2015-03-24 (Tue, 24 Mar 2015)

  Changed paths:
    M config/api/src/main/java/org/jboss/windup/config/phase/RulePhase.java
    M decompiler/api/src/test/java/org/jboss/windup/decompiler/DecompilerTestBase.java
    A decompiler/impl-procyon/src/main/java/com/strobel/assembler/metadata/signatures/SignatureParser.java
    A java-ast/addon/src/main/java/org/jboss/windup/ast/java/ASTException.java
    A java-ast/addon/src/main/java/org/jboss/windup/ast/java/ASTProcessor.java
    R java-ast/addon/src/main/java/org/jboss/windup/ast/java/JavaASTException.java
    R java-ast/addon/src/main/java/org/jboss/windup/ast/java/JavaASTProcessor.java
    M java-ast/tests/src/test/java/org/jboss/windup/ast/java/test/JavaASTProcessorTest.java
    M java-ast/tests/src/test/java/org/jboss/windup/ast/java/test/JavaAnnotationScanningTest.java
    M reporting/api/src/main/java/org/jboss/windup/reporting/rules/CreateApplicationReportIndexRuleProvider.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/operation/AddClassFileMetadata.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/provider/AnalyzeJavaFilesRuleProvider.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/provider/IndexJavaSourceFilesRuleProvider.java

  Log Message:
  -----------
  Merge pull request #5 from lincolnthree/WINDUP-542

WINDUP-542: Decompiler performance optimizations


  Commit: 5d305cfff349bd484901b3c5134ed9b52f88b02e
      https://github.com/windup/windup/commit/5d305cfff349bd484901b3c5134ed9b52f88b02e
  Author: Lincoln Baxter, III <lincolnbaxter at gmail.com>
  Date:   2015-03-24 (Tue, 24 Mar 2015)

  Changed paths:
    M config/api/src/main/java/org/jboss/windup/config/operation/Iteration.java
    M config/api/src/main/java/org/jboss/windup/config/operation/iteration/AbstractIterationOperation.java
    M config/api/src/main/java/org/jboss/windup/config/phase/RulePhase.java
    M decompiler/api/src/test/java/org/jboss/windup/decompiler/DecompilerTestBase.java
    A decompiler/impl-procyon/src/main/java/com/strobel/assembler/metadata/signatures/SignatureParser.java
    M graph/impl/src/main/java/org/jboss/windup/graph/GraphContextImpl.java
    A java-ast/addon/src/main/java/org/jboss/windup/ast/java/ASTException.java
    A java-ast/addon/src/main/java/org/jboss/windup/ast/java/ASTProcessor.java
    R java-ast/addon/src/main/java/org/jboss/windup/ast/java/JavaASTException.java
    R java-ast/addon/src/main/java/org/jboss/windup/ast/java/JavaASTProcessor.java
    M java-ast/tests/src/test/java/org/jboss/windup/ast/java/test/JavaASTProcessorTest.java
    M java-ast/tests/src/test/java/org/jboss/windup/ast/java/test/JavaAnnotationScanningTest.java
    M reporting/api/src/main/java/org/jboss/windup/reporting/config/classification/Classification.java
    M reporting/api/src/main/java/org/jboss/windup/reporting/rules/CreateApplicationReportIndexRuleProvider.java
    M reporting/api/src/main/java/org/jboss/windup/reporting/service/ClassificationService.java
    A reporting/api/src/main/java/org/jboss/windup/reporting/service/LinkService.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/operation/AddClassFileMetadata.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/provider/AnalyzeJavaFilesRuleProvider.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/provider/DiscoverMavenHierarchyRuleProvider.java
    M rules-java/api/src/main/java/org/jboss/windup/rules/apps/java/scan/provider/IndexJavaSourceFilesRuleProvider.java
    M rules-java/tests/src/test/resources/simple/Main.java
    M rules-java/tests/src/test/resources/simple/MyAClass.java
    M rules-java/tests/src/test/resources/simple/MyBClass.java

  Log Message:
  -----------
  Merge pull request #508 from jsight/WINDUP-542

WINDUP-542: Fix severe regression in AST performance


Compare: https://github.com/windup/windup/compare/f073e1ad149e...5d305cfff349


More information about the Windup-commits mailing list